Hatay Airport Taxi Fares
Taxis wait outside the arrivals exit at Hatay Airport and run on the Hatay meter tariff: a 60 TRY opening fee, 70 TRY per kilometre and a 180 TRY short-distance minimum. The airport is 25 km from Antakya, so the metered fare into the centre works out at roughly 1,810 TRY; Iskenderun at 45 km is about 3,210 TRY, Kırıkhan 25 km is about 1,810 TRY and Reyhanlı 41 km around 2,930 TRY. One thing worth knowing: the airport rank sometimes applies a fixed fare instead of the meter on the Antakya and Iskenderun runs, and the fixed price can be lower than the metered estimate. Either ask the driver to run the meter or agree the fixed fare before you set off — do not leave it open. For late arrivals a taxi is often the only option, since the Havaş coach is tied to flight schedules and the region has no night city bus.

Frequently Asked Questions
How much is a taxi from Hatay Airport to Antakya?›
About 1,810 TRY by the meter for the 25 km trip (opening 60 TRY, 70 TRY per km). The airport rank may instead offer a fixed fare, which can be lower — agree it before departure.
How much is a taxi from Hatay Airport to Iskenderun?›
Roughly 3,210 TRY by the meter for the 45 km journey. The Havaş coach covers the same route for 320 TRY if you can wait for a flight-timed departure.
Are taxis available at Hatay Airport at night?›
Yes, taxis meet arriving flights outside the terminal. As the Havaş coach follows flight schedules and there is no night city bus, a taxi is often the only option for late landings.
